VALENCIA, Spain -- Valencia has fired coach Miroslav Djukic a day after a humbling 3-0 loss at Atletico Madrid that left it in the middle of the Spanish league standings. Djukic says "I dont share but I respect the decision." Djukic, who played for Valencia for six years, took over the team this off-season after two impressive seasons at Valladolid. But the club never found a replacement for scorer Roberto Soldado and a poor run of only two wins in the last nine rounds led to Djukics downfall. Youth coach Nico Estevez will take over the team for Thursdays Copa del Rey match against Nastic Tarragona. Patrick Deslisle-Houde and David Rose each scored in the second to give the fourth-seeded Redmen a 3-1 lead after Jean-Philippe Mathieu scored in the first. The victory means McGill can capture first place in Pool A and a spot in Sundays national final when they play the top-ranked Alberta Golden Bears on Saturday. "They are a good team, they proved it throughout the year. We will need to stick to our game tomorrow," said Rose. "We need to play hard and be on the puck all the time. For us we approach it like a semifinal, its a single game and we need to be ready for it." In Fridays other round-robin matchup, No. 5 Saskatchewan edged second-seeded Acadia 3-2. Derek Hulak scored the go-ahead goal for the Huskies at 17:58 of the third period while Brennan Bosch and Cody Smuk added the others. Leo Jenner and Liam Heelis scored for the Axemen and Brett Thompson assisted on both. Saskatchewans Ryan Holfield made 21 saves for the win as Acadias Evan Mosher kicked out 27-of-30 shots in defeat. The Huskies will face the Windsor Lancers on Saturday, with the winner securing top spot in Pool B. ' ' '
